India, Sept. 27 -- Erika Kirk, 36, has stepped into national attention following the assassination of her husband, Charlie Kirk, the founder of Turning Point USA. Within days of his death, she took on a leadership role at the organization, continuing the work he had led.

Raised in metro Phoenix in a Catholic household, Erika first entered the spotlight in 2012 when she won the Miss Arizona USA title. She went on to compete in Miss USA that same year, a pageant then co-owned by Donald Trump through the Miss Universe Organization. The experience linked her early on to Trump, who would later become a central figure in her political circle.
